Shy and nervous don't mean the same thing because shy means you are quiet and covered from the world. Nervous on the other hand means you are worried. For example if I had to do a speech and I was nervous about how it was going I would be worried. You can be nervous and shy at the same time though.

Tímido means "timid" or "shy." This is easy to remember because it is what is called a cognate. Cognates are words in two (or more) languages that have the same root, so they look very similar AND have the same meaning.
